这是今天才开始的,所以我不知道可能发生了什么变化。当我尝试从Xamarin Studio启动我的应用程序时,我收到一个错误,它无法安装
重复标识符:在/private/var/installd/Library/Caches/com.apple.移动的.installd.staging/temp.Qqep3q/extracted/MyApp/Frameworks/Xamarin. framework中找到了与/private/var/installd/Library/Caches/com.apple.mobile.installd.staging/temp.Qqep3q/extracted/IosGold.app/Frameworks/Xamarin-调试.框架中的捆绑包具有相同标识符(xamarin.ios. xamarin-框架)的捆绑包错误MT 1006:无法在设备“C 's iPhone”上安装应用程序“/Users/c/imaging/bin/iPhone/Debug/MyApp.app”:返回的AMDeviceSecureInstall应用程序包:0xe 80000 b 0(此应用程序或其包含的捆绑包与此应用程序或其包含的其他捆绑包具有相同的捆绑包标识符。捆绑包标识符必须唯一。)。
我试过重新启动Xamarin studio,并做了清理和重建,但结果是一样的。你知道是什么原因导致了这个问题,我可以做些什么来修复它吗?
1条答案
按热度按时间zlhcx6iw1#
我昨天遇到了这个问题,花了很多时间在上面,升级Xcode,VisualStudio都没有成功。
今天早上,我从主iOS项目中取消了我的扩展,从顶层项目中执行了一次清理,运行了应用程序(一切正常--它已经部署了!),然后重新关联了扩展并再次运行(仍然一切正常!)。
不确定为什么删除扩展-〉部署-〉重新关联会产生不同。
注意,我也从AppStore重新安装了一次,所以也许这也有助于冲洗一些东西。